K3CCR | M2 | K3CCR is the club station at the Collington continuing-care retirement community at FM 18OW in MD, just east of DC. In WPX SSB 2020 N3UM and W3GB operated HP Multi-2, with a 6-ft. hyphen. Our goals were to stay safe, and to beat our best WPX SSB result of 910 Qs and 1.2M claimed score in 2018. We did that, with a claimed score just over 2M. Condx were good, Kp and QRN low, and activity very high (ops shut in?). We made a fast start 00-04Z. W3GB got 90 high-point Qs on 40m. N3UM got 41 Qs on 20m, 00-01Z, then got 240 Qs on 80m, 151 of them in a run 0207-0314Z at 135/ hr. In 4 hr. we got 1073 QSO points, 35% of our final total, in 15% of total hrs, and 265 mults. Rate died after 04Z W3GB got 34 more pts and 6 mults by 05Z QRT. Sat. AM 12-17Z we got 344 Q pts and 70 mults from mostly 3-pt Qs, with W3GB on 20m. and N3UM on 15m. From 17-20Z we got 294 Q pts, most in fast runs of 1-pt. W/Ks. W3GB ran for 120 Qs on 40, N3UM for 75 Qs on 20m. We got 104 pts on 15 and 20 m, 20-21Z. From 2312-0222Z QRT we got 448 points with N3UM on 40m. and W3GB on 20 and then 80m. We got 116 of 182 total Qs in 4 short runs, 2 each. Sun. AM 1226-1426Z N3UM ran for 87 of 110 Qs on 20, 90% EUs. W3GB got on 20m. at 1438Z and stayed there for 135 Qs + 5 on 40m. till QRT at 2244Z when rate died, steady thru the slow Sun. PM. After a break N3UM got 48 more Qs on 15m. Our total was 441 more points 15-23Z. We ran for 45% of total Qs. Rare/distant mults 5T, 5Z, 9K, JA, JT, and KH2, plus A4, A6, A7, and ZL on 40m, and FR and KH6 on 15m |
